This book covers all essential evidence on perioperative care and anesthetic concerns for cancer surgeries, including the evaluation and assessment of patients’ schedule for cancer surgeries, perioperative anesthetic management of various cancers, perioperative analgesia for cancer surgeries, and issues related to inoperable cancers. It reviews anesthetic considerations of all cancer types as there is a wide variation in anesthetic requirements in this subset of patients. Cancer surgeries are on the rise worldwide and healthcare facilities with cancer as a core specialty are emerging quickly around the globe. As cancer is on rise and efficient surgical management is available, more and more patients are being treated surgically. However, cancer surgeries are complicated, have varied concerns and these are not covered sufficiently in presently available textbooks of anesthesiology. This book fulfills the growing need for complete and comprehensive textbook of onco-anesthesia and fills the gap in the current texts that do not exclusively cover anesthesia for cancer surgeries. This textbook serves as a comprehensive but quick guide for trainee residents/fellows and practicing anesthesiologists, clinicians and surgeons.

More than 80% of patients with cancer will need the services of anesthesiology and perioperative medicine, intensive care medicine, and pain management specialists during their cancer journey for diagnostic, therapeutic, and symptom management needs, as well as for the management of recurrent disease, secondary cancers, and ongoing non-oncologic surgical needs during survivorship. Perioperative Care of the Cancer Patient is today’s most up-to-date, authoritative, comprehensive reference on the acute care of surgical patients with cancer, from a team of international experts in this emerging and dynamic specialty. Covers current clinical practice and perioperative care guidelines during the entire cancer journey for both adult and pediatric patients. Includes a diverse array of topics on cancer care, such as cancer epidemiology, cancer biology, ethics in cancer care delivery, value proposition in cancer care, opportunities and challenges with research programs in perioperative cancer care, application of big data and computational sciences in cancer medicine and care delivery, and the MD Anderson Cancer Center Moon Shots Program®. Discusses newer cancer therapies and their perioperative implications, functional assessment and prehabilitation, enhanced recovery programs in cancer care, challenges with novel cancer therapies in the care of the critically ill cancer patient, chronic and interventional pain management in patients with cancer, and more. An educational resource and clinical reference for surgeons, anesthesia practitioners, hospitalists, internists, pain physicians, intensivists, basic science researchers, and all clinicians involved in the acute care of surgical patients with cancer.

One in three people will develop some kind of cancer in their lifetime. The overall cancer incidence has increased by 25% since 1975. Anaesthetic involvement in hospital interactions has been estimated at around 75%, and so anaesthetists are likely to have major input into the care of the cancer patient. This input may start with the preoperative assessment, but often extends to the intensive care unit and the management of both acute and chronic disease, or procedural related pain. This book is comprised of five main sections dealing with cancer, anaesthesia for cancer surgery, intensive care, pain management and supportive and palliative care. The chapters are authored by acknowledged specialists in their field of cancer patient management. The anaesthesia section discusses not just major surgery but includes the specific and subtle differences that exist in the diverse types of specialist cancer surgery. The pain section deals with the current status of several specific cancer pain problems with contemporary evidence and recent developments in management. This book also introduces novel ways of looking at conventional treatments such as the genetic aspects of opioid use. For a complete understanding of the cancer patient, other aspects of care are also considered, including psychological care and complementary medicines.

This book explores the concept of prehabilitation to great depths using all possible modes of prehabilitation across surgical specialities. Prehabilitation is a unique concept that is becoming popular day-by-day. It began from the enhanced recovery after surgery (ERAS) program and has found importance in almost all of the surgeries now. The book possibly being the first on prehabilitation globally introduces the concept, describes the methods of functional assessment of the patients scheduled for extensive cancer surgery, and ways of pre-optimisation. It covers the methods of prehabilitation system-wise and then provides pehabilitation tools specific for individual onco-surgical subspecialties. The book will be an invaluable resource for practitioners of onco-anesthesia and onco-surgery in optimizing their patients before surgery for best results. It will also be useful for the allied disciplines such as nutritionists, physiotherapists, psychiatrists and oncology nurses.
